Understanding Induction Heating Technology

Induction heating is a process that uses electromagnetic energy to heat materials, allowing for precise control over temperature and timing. This method significantly reduces energy consumption compared to traditional heating techniques while improving safety and minimizing waste.

Key Advantages of OEM Induction Heating Machines

  • Enhanced Efficiency: OEM induction heating machines enable rapid heating of metals, drastically reducing cycle times and increasing overall production capacity.
  • Uniform Heating: The technology ensures consistent temperature distribution, vital for achieving high-quality forged components.
  • Energy Savings: With higher energy efficiency, manufacturers can lower their operational costs and improve their environmental footprint.
  • Minimal Maintenance: Designed for durability, these machines require less maintenance than traditional systems, leading to reduced downtime.

Choosing the Right OEM Induction Heating Machine

Selecting the appropriate system is essential for maximizing benefits. Consider factors such as:

  1. Material Type: Ensure the machine is compatible with the specific metals and alloys used in your projects.
  2. Power Output: Choose a model that matches your production volume and heating requirements.
  3. Control Features: Look for systems that offer programmable settings for precise temperature control and process tracking.
